OBSCENE P ROT) UCTI ON. OTTAWA, March 28
At Montreal three producers and six actors- participating in a sex play, -cabled on February 6th., were found guilty of engaging in an obscene production. The producers were sentenced to ten days’ work-house, and fined 250 dollars each. The actors received suspended sentences. Tbe producers have paid the fines and have commenced the sentence. MEXICAN CASUALTIES. MEXICO CITY, March 28. Sixty rebels were killed and one hundred captured while thirty-four Federal soldiers were killed, in an encounter in the state of Jalisco lasi, week, according to a statement issued to-day. FILIPINOS INTERESTS. MANUAL March 2K Filipinos trained in the Insular National Guard under American instructors are now actively commanding units of the Cantonese Army in China. Several of these officers formerly held high ranking posts in the Guard. Cantonese representatives tor over a year offered attractive salaries and commissions to experienced military men. Many Filipinos accepted the offer. The Cantonese success is arousing the keenest interest in Manila. Each new manifestation of anti-for-eignism is prominently displayed m the newspapers anti a society similar to the radical wing of Knomintang is being organised, called Legionaries Del Publi’o.” It has branches throughout the Archipellngo-and headquarters at Manila.
